Fetal Stage

The final stage of prenatal development starting from the ninth week of pregnancy until birth, where significant growth and maturation of the fetus occur.

Embryonic Stage

A critical phase in development that occurs from the second to the eighth week after fertilization during which major organs and structures within the body begin to form.

Major Organs

Essential organs within an organism that perform critical functions necessary for life, such as the heart, brain, lungs, liver, and kidneys.
